Best Online Colleges for 2024

Earning a degree is vital for career advancement and personal growth, yet attending traditional colleges isn't always practical due to finances, family, or scheduling challenges. Online universities provide flexible, accessible learning options, enabling students to study from any location with an internet connection. These institutions cover nearly every academic discipline, offering affordable programs globally through digital platforms. Online education grants access to extensive resources, support services, and various certifications suitable for today’s learners.

The following are some standout online colleges to consider in 2024:

1.

University of Arizona
Situated in Tucson, Arizona, this public research institution serves around 42,000 students and offers over 80 online programs, including education, Africana studies, GIS technology, and communication. Students benefit from flexible scheduling, technical assistance, and orientation sessions.

2. Drexel University

Based in Philadelphia, Drexel is a private research university with more than 140 online degrees and certificates, including doctoral programs in psychology, business, communication, and criminology. It has earned awards such as the Sloan-C Award for excellence in online education.

3. Florida State University

Hosting approximately 42,000 students across 16 colleges, FSU is known for strong undergraduate offerings and combined bachelor’s and master’s programs. Its online courses follow a semester structure with notable degrees in biology, chemistry, and meteorology.

4. Liberty University Online

Based in Lynchburg, Virginia, Liberty University Online is the world’s largest Christian university, with over 110,000 students enrolled in more than 250 online programs. Students can pursue bachelor’s degrees in areas such as business, aviation, and accounting with flexible schedules, though deadlines remain strict.

5. University of Louisville Online

Part of Kentucky’s university system, UofL provides 15 online programs, including six bachelor’s and nine master’s degrees. It offers teaching endorsements, extensive library access, and a dedicated online bookstore, aligning schedules with on-campus courses.

6. West Virginia University

Founded in 1867, WVU has approximately 29,000 students and offers 34 online degree programs plus six certificates. Fields include nursing, multidisciplinary studies, child development, and arts. Some courses include live sessions, with certain restrictions based on residents’ locations.

7. University of New Mexico

With over 27,000 students, UNM offers graduate degrees and certificates in education, radiology, arts, and learning sciences. Online options are unavailable to residents of New York and Kentucky.

8. Ball State University

Located in Muncie, Indiana, Ball State provides over 70 online programs, including six bachelor’s, 20 master’s, and four doctoral degrees, along with educator certificates.

9. Loyola University Chicago

As a renowned private Catholic institution, Loyola offers a wide range of online undergraduate, graduate, and professional degrees, supported by resources like financial aid, tutoring, and digital libraries.

10. Everglades University

Based in Florida, Everglades enrolls around 700 students and offers select online bachelor’s and master’s degrees aimed at diverse learners seeking quality education within a close-knit campus environment.
